The Beauty of Bevel Edge Design

Bevel edge design adds a sophisticated touch to fabric acoustical wall panels by softening the transition between the panel and the wall. This design element enhances the aesthetic appeal of the panels, giving them a polished and refined appearance. The beveled edge creates depth and dimension, making the panels stand out as a design feature while maintaining a seamless integration with the surrounding space².

Commonly used in modern interiors, bevel edge panels are not just about looks—they also play a role in optimizing sound diffusion and absorption. Their unique shape reduces sharp transitions that could reflect sound waves, helping to create balanced acoustics³.

Aesthetic Advantages of Bevel Edge Design

Depth and Dimension
Beveled edges introduce a sense of depth to flat surfaces, adding visual interest without overwhelming the design. The subtle angles of the bevel catch light differently, creating a dynamic look that changes throughout the day.

Seamless Integration
The softened edges of the panels allow them to blend more naturally with walls, ceilings, and other design elements. This is especially effective in minimalist or contemporary interiors where clean lines and subtle details are prioritized.

Customizable Options

Bevel edge designs can be tailored to match any aesthetic. From shallow, understated bevels to deeper, more pronounced angles, the customization possibilities make these panels versatile for various styles, including industrial, modern, and traditional designs⁴.

Acoustic Benefits of Bevel Edge Panels

Bevel edge design enhances the performance of fabric acoustical wall panels by influencing how sound interacts with the panel’s surface. Unlike flat-edged panels, bevel edges reduce the sharp transitions that can lead to unwanted sound reflections. This helps improve sound absorption, particularly in spaces with high-frequency noise.

When paired with acoustically transparent fabric and sound-absorptive cores like Earthwool or Rockwool, bevel edge panels create an optimal acoustic environment. Their shape also aids in achieving precise RT60 measurements, ensuring balanced sound reverberation in spaces like recording studios, theaters, and conference rooms⁵.

Applications of Bevel Edge Panels in Modern Design

Bevel edge fabric acoustical wall panels are versatile and well-suited for a range of spaces. In residential interiors, they add elegance to living rooms, home theaters, and bedrooms while enhancing acoustic comfort. Corporate offices use them to reduce noise in open-plan areas and meeting rooms, maintaining a professional appearance. In entertainment spaces such as theaters and performance venues, these panels deliver superior sound absorption with a visually striking design. Hospitality and retail environments also benefit, as the panels help create inviting, noise-controlled spaces that elevate interior décor.

Sustainability in Bevel Edge Design

Sustainability plays an integral role in modern panel design. By incorporating eco-friendly materials like Earthwool in the core and recycled fabrics for the covering, bevel edge panels align with green building practices. These materials reduce the environmental footprint while offering exceptional thermal and acoustic performance.

Stretch wall fabric systems further enhance sustainability by creating a durable, reusable framework for panel installation. Combined with the energy-saving benefits of acoustic insulation, bevel edge panels are a smart choice for environmentally conscious projects⁸.
